How they compare

Türkiye currently reports 84,257 number against 82,797 number in Sweden, a difference of 1,460 number.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 18 shared years of data; in 1973 it was Sweden ahead.

Sweden ranks 21st and Türkiye ranks 19th of 185 countries.

Sweden has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Total number of teachers in public and private pre-primary education institutions. Teachers are persons employed full time or part time in an official capacity to guide and direct the learning experience of pupils and students, irrespective of their qualifications or the delivery mechanism, i.e. face-to-face and/or at a distance. This definition excludes educational personnel who have no active teaching duties (e.g. headmasters, headmistresses or principals who do not teach) and persons who work occasionally or in a voluntary capacity in educational institutions.
